US Liquefied Natural Gas Poised to Become Nation's Second-Largest Export

US Liquefied Natural Gas Poised to Become Nation's Second-Largest Export

Within five years, the United States is on track to cement its position as a global energy powerhouse, with liquefied natural gas (LNG) set to become the country's second-largest net export industry. A new S&P Global Energy study suggests the sector will soon trail only civilian aircraft in economic output.

Avocado Oil Fraud Infiltrates Chips and Condiments, UC Davis Study Finds

Avocado Oil Fraud Infiltrates Chips and Condiments, UC Davis Study Finds

A 2026 follow-up study from UC Davis reveals that the widespread adulteration of avocado oil has migrated from bottled products into processed staples. Researchers found that 93% of chips labeled as using pure avocado oil and 100% of tested salad dressings contained cheaper, unauthorized seed oils instead.
